What does the term “bridge type repeaters” mean?

Some internet service providers attempt to prevent users from accessing the Tor network by blocking connections to known Tor relays. Bridge relays (or bridges for short) help such blocked users gain access to the Tor network. Unlike other Tor relays, bridges are not listed in public directories as regular relays. Since there is no complete public list, even if your ISP filters connections to all known Tor relays, it is unlikely that it will be able to block all bridges.

How to find bridge type repeaters?

There are two main ways to find out the address of bridges:

A) Ask friends to organize private bridges for you;

B) Use public bridges.

To use private bridges, ask friends to launch Vidalia and Tor from an unblocked area of ​​the Internet and click "Help Blocked Users" in the Vidalia "Relay Setup Page". They should then send you the “Bridge Address” (the line at the bottom of their relay page).

Unlike the operation of a regular relay, a relay in bridge mode simply transmits and receives data from the Tor network, so you should not complain about any violations to the operator.

You can find public addresses for bridges by visiting https://bridges.torproject.org. The answers on this page change every few days, so check back periodically if you need more bridge addresses. Another way to find public bridge addresses is to send an email to [email protected]

Web proxy and SOCKS are not the same thing!

SOCKS by its function is also a proxy. But what distinguishes it from a web proxy is that it is a different technology, with a different implementation and slightly different functions.

The most important practical conclusion: if a device or application works only with a web proxy, then in its settings you can't just specify the Tor port- this will not work, because web proxy and SOCKS are different things.

SOCKS is one of the application protocols; other examples of application protocols are: HTTP, FTP, SMTP, RDP, SNMP, DHCP.

Unlike HTTP proxy servers, SOCKS transfers all the data from the client without adding anything from itself, that is, from the point of view of the end server, the data it receives from the SOCKS proxy is identical to the data that the client would transfer directly, without proxying . SOCKS is more universal, it does not depend on specific application layer protocols (layer 7 of the OSI model) and operates at the level of TCP connections (layer 4 of the OSI model). But the HTTP proxy caches data and can more carefully filter the content of the transmitted data.

Web proxies and SOCKS are like HDMI and VGA - they have similar functions, but nevertheless you cannot just plug a VGA cable into an HDMI socket - you need an adapter.

Same with Tor. If the application you are using supports SOCKS, then it can connect directly to Tor. If not, then you need to install an “adapter” program.

Such a program, for example, is Privoxy.

Configuring the use of proxies by VirtualBox virtual machines

Be careful when setting up virtual machines! In the menu item " File» -> « Settings"there is a tab " Proxy" Be aware that this setting only works while VirtualBox is checking for and downloading updates.

For virtual machines you need to configure the proxy individually internally operating system each of them.

System-wide host machine proxy settings will not necessarily work for virtual machine, since it uses its own drivers and virtual network interfaces.

Be careful! There are sites that imitate the Tor project site. For example, the website torprojectS.org (with an S added at the end) is trying to install a Trojan on your computer. DO NOT download Tor Browser from third party sites.

By the way, Tor Browser is based on Mozilla browser Firefox, since it is the only browser that can independently work with a Socks connection without the participation of the operating system.



After Tor installations Browser is completely ready to work. Below is a screenshot from the official website.

  • do not install additional plugins, as there is a possibility of installing a plugin that will give out your real location. All necessary plugins for anonymity are already installed.
  • Do not open documents (such as PDF and DOC) downloaded in the Tor Browser while you are online. Such files may have macros embedded that will request Internet access directly through the program, bypassing the Tor network. This will compromise your real IP address.
  • Do not download torrents on the Tor network, as this will increase the load on the network. Torrent programs are designed in such a way that they always access the Internet directly and do not take into account proxy settings. This may compromise your real IP address.
  • always use https connection. This connection will ensure the security of data transfer.


For security settings, click Security Settings.


Set the security level:

  • Low (default) – standard security level.
  • Suitable for most users. Websites open correctly and nothing is blocked.

  • Medium – Javascript is blocked on sites that do not support https. HTML5 video and audio launched with a click via the NoScript plugin
  • High – Javascript is blocked on all websites. HTML5 video and audio are launched with a click through the NoScript plugin. Some types of pictures, fonts and icons are prohibited from downloading
  • Since most of the websites use Javascript, therefore browsing websites in High mode is problematic as some of the content is hidden. We recommend this mode when you need to read an article on a website, but you do not need to log in to the site.

Remember that with this setup, only the Tor Browser uses the Tor network. All other programs use a direct connection to the Internet and transmit your real IP address.

What to do with programs that cannot work directly with the Socks protocol? For example, email clients, other browsers, instant messaging programs, etc. We recommend using Proxifier to redirect traffic from such programs to the Tor network.

Setting up Proxifier via the Tor network

The Proxifier program can:

  • redirect traffic from all operating system programs through a proxy (including email clients, all browsers, instant messaging programs)
  • create proxy chains
  • use DNS server from a proxy, hiding the real DNS of the ISP
  • supports http and socks proxy
